Requirements

ECS seeks a dynamic and experienced Mid/Senior Full Stack Developer to provide solution engineering, design, and development services for our national security client. We are seeking a problem solver, who enjoys the challenge of tackling technical tasks and problems creatively and communally. A strong desire and aptitude for learning is a must with a proven ability to adapt and drive change - our solution is rapidly evolving, along with new requirements, technologies and the threat landscape. The ideal candidate will:

  • Have a solid understanding of application architecture and interfaces as well as experience with data modeling, software development and the execution of lifecycle delivery and support services, including SecDevOps and the integration of Operations and Maintenance (O&M) services.
  • Be experienced with writing well structured code and applications using coding best practices to deliver enterprise applications
  • Proactively seeking opportunities to define and improve processes to align and optimize resources across technical areas and in response to a dynamic customer environment
  • Provide thought leadership and influence through effective communication and consultative, analytical, organizational, and design skills
  • Exceptional interpersonal and relationship-building skills who can relate to people at all levels of an organization and navigate strong personalities using excellent communication skills, * Must be a US Citizen
  • Must be able to obtain a Public Trust Clearance
  • Bachelors Degree in computer science, information systems management, engineering, or other relevant discipline.
  • 7+ years experience using Agile and SecDevOps practices and tools to iteratively and rapidly deliver secure enterprise scale solutions.
  • 3+ years experience leading technical analysis and solution development efforts, including evaluating new methodologies and technologies, make recommendations that meet requirements and optimally deliver technical capabilities that match business needs (reliability, performance, maintainability, scalability, security, usability) on projects of similar size, scope, and complexity.
  • 3+ years experience working with Customer Experience / Human Centered Design experts to deliver customer-focused, effective solutions
  • 3+ years experience iteratively building and deploying web-based applications and data platforms in AWS and Azure - HTML/CSS, Javascript, responsive web UI frameworks [Python Django, React.js, Angular,js, bootstrap]
  • 3+ years Experience with Microservice Frameworks: Java/Spring Boot, Golang, NodeJS, and AWS and Azure Native technology stacks: Containers, Serverless, SQL/NoSQL, Object Storage
  • 5+ years experience designing and implementing solutions to include consideration of Federal Security requirements (i.e. compliance with Federal ATO requirements across all security domains)
  • Experience with Git, SVN, or other version control systems.
  • Deep Experience with one of the following:

  • PowerShell
  • Python
  • Python Django
  • Experience with some of the following:

  • Graph API
  • Policy API
  • Open Policy Agent (OPA)/Rego Code
  • R
  • Strong communication skills with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Experience with Atlassian JIRA/Confluence and/or other Project Organization and Team Collaboration platforms.
